Vanier Canada Graduate Scholarships

Overview: The Vanier Canada Graduate Scholarships (Vanier CGS) are prestigious awards designed to attract and retain doctoral students who demonstrate academic excellence, research potential, and leadership qualities. Administered by the Canadian Institutes of Health Research (CIHR), the Natural Sciences and Engineering Research Council of Canada (NSERC), and the Social Sciences and Humanities Research Council of Canada (SSHRC), the Vanier CGS is highly competitive and seeks to support students pursuing doctoral studies.

~ Advertisement ~

Eligibility Criteria: Eligibility for the Vanier CGS is based on three equally weighted selection criteria: academic excellence, research potential, and leadership ability. To be eligible, applicants must:

  • Be nominated by a Canadian institution with a Vanier CGS quota.
  • Be pursuing a doctoral degree at an eligible Canadian institution.
  • Not have completed more than 20 months of doctoral studies as of May 1 of the year of application.
  • Have achieved a first-class average in each of the last two years of full-time study or equivalent.

Application Process: The application process for the Vanier CGS involves a two-step procedure:

  • Nomination by a Canadian institution: Interested candidates must first be nominated by the Canadian institution where they intend to pursue their doctoral studies. Each institution sets its own internal deadline for submitting nominations.
  • Online application: Nominated candidates receive an email with instructions to complete the online application. The application requires the submission of academic transcripts, three letters of reference, a research statement, and a leadership statement.

Benefits: Vanier CGS recipients receive a scholarship award of $50,000 per year for three years during their doctoral studies. The scholarship aims to provide financial support to attract and retain top-tier doctoral students, positioning Canada as a global leader in research and innovation.

Canadian Commonwealth Scholarship Program

Overview: The Canadian Commonwealth Scholarship Program is part of the Commonwealth Scholarship and Fellowship Plan, which enables students from Commonwealth countries to pursue advanced studies in other member countries. Administered by the Canadian Bureau for International Education (CBIE), this program seeks to enhance the educational experiences of students while promoting mutual understanding and collaboration between member nations.

Eligibility Criteria: The Canadian Commonwealth Scholarship Program is open to students from Commonwealth countries who:

  • Hold citizenship in an eligible Commonwealth country.
  • Have obtained their first degree in an eligible Commonwealth country or have been living in an eligible Commonwealth country for at least one year before applying.
  • Demonstrate high academic achievement and fulfill the admission requirements of the Canadian institution where they plan to study.

Application Process: The application process for the Canadian Commonwealth Scholarship Program involves the following steps:

  • Reviewing eligibility criteria: Applicants must ensure they meet the eligibility criteria for the program.
  • Identifying a Canadian institution: Applicants must secure admission to a Canadian institution for their proposed program of study.
  • Completing the application form: The application form, available on the CBIE website, must be completed and submitted along with all required supporting documents.

Benefits: The Canadian Commonwealth Scholarship Program provides financial support to successful applicants, covering tuition fees, living expenses, and travel costs. The scholarship aims to facilitate academic exchange and collaboration between Commonwealth countries.

Emerging Leaders in the Americas Program (ELAP)

Overview: The Emerging Leaders in the Americas Program (ELAP) is a scholarship program designed to strengthen ties between Canada and countries in the Americas. Administered by Global Affairs Canada, ELAP provides opportunities for students from eligible countries in the Americas to pursue short-term exchange experiences at Canadian post-secondary institutions.

Eligibility Criteria: ELAP is open to students from eligible countries in the Americas who:

  • Are enrolled in a post-secondary institution in their home country.
  • Demonstrate high academic achievement.
  • Have secured approval from their home institution to participate in the program.

Application Process: The application process for ELAP involves the following steps:

  • Identifying a Canadian host institution: Applicants must secure a letter of invitation from a Canadian post-secondary institution willing to host them for the duration of their exchange.
  • Completing the application form: The online application form, available on the Global Affairs Canada website, must be completed and submitted along with all required supporting documents.

Benefits: ELAP provides successful applicants with financial support to cover costs such as travel, accommodation, and living expenses during their short-term exchange in Canada. The program aims to foster collaboration and mutual understanding between Canada and the participating countries in the Americas.

Other Government Scholarship Programs

Banting Postdoctoral Fellowships: The Banting Postdoctoral Fellowships are another esteemed initiative by the Government of Canada, providing financial support to top-tier postdoctoral researchers. Administered by the Canadian Institutes of Health Research (CIHR), the Natural Sciences and Engineering Research Council of Canada (NSERC), and the Social Sciences and Humanities Research Council of Canada (SSHRC), these fellowships aim to attract and retain talent in various fields of study.

Canada Graduate Scholarships: The Canada Graduate Scholarships (CGS) program is a series of scholarships designed to support high-caliber students at the master’s and doctoral levels. Administered by the three federal research funding agencies—CIHR, NSERC, and SSHRC—CGS aims to foster research excellence and contribute to the development of a skilled workforce.

Tips for Successful Scholarship Applications

Start Early: Begin the scholarship application process well in advance of the deadlines. This allows ample time to gather necessary documents, secure admission to Canadian institutions, and seek letters of recommendation.

Thoroughly Review Eligibility Criteria: Carefully review the eligibility criteria for each scholarship program. Ensure that you meet all requirements before starting the application process.

Secure Admission to a Canadian Institution: For many scholarship programs, applicants must secure admission to a Canadian institution before applying. Research potential institutions, programs, and professors aligning with your academic goals.

Build a Strong Application: Craft a compelling application that showcases your academic achievements, research potential, and leadership qualities. Tailor your application to align with the specific requirements and focus of each scholarship program.

Seek Letters of Recommendation: Secure strong letters of recommendation from professors, supervisors, or professionals who can speak to your academic achievements, research potential, and character.

Demonstrate Leadership: Many scholarship programs prioritize candidates who exhibit leadership qualities. Highlight your leadership experiences, both within academic settings and in extracurricular activities.

Polish Your Research Proposal: For programs requiring a research proposal, invest time in developing a well-thought-out and impactful proposal. Clearly articulate the significance of your research and its potential contributions.

Fulfill Language Proficiency Requirements: Ensure that you meet any language proficiency requirements set by the scholarship programs or the Canadian institutions you are applying to. Take language proficiency tests well in advance if needed.

Submit a Complete Application: Carefully follow all application instructions and submit a complete application with all required documents. Incomplete applications may be disqualified from consideration.
